📚
Все вопросы
- Делегат может применяться для … #3231
- Создан делегат delegate void Message(); И два метода void Hello() { Console.WriteLine("Hello"); } void Hi() { Console.WriteLine("Hi"); } В результате выполнения следующей ниже программы, в консоль будет выведено … Message mes = new Message(Hello); mes += Hi; mes -= Hello; mes -= Hi; mes(); #3232
- Создан делегат delegate void Message(); И два метода void Hello() { Console.WriteLine("Hello"); } void Hi() { Console.WriteLine("Hi"); } В результате выполнения следующей ниже программы, в консоль будет выведено … (перечислите через запятую без пробелов) Message mes1 = Hello; mes1 += Hi; mes1 += Hello; mes1 += Hello; mes1 -= Hello; mes1(); #3233
- Создан делегат delegate int Operation(int x, int y); и методы: int Add(int x, int y) { return x + y; } int Multiply(int x, int y) { return x * y; } В результате выполнения следующей ниже программы, в консоль будет выведено … Operation del = Add; del += Multiply; int result = del(6, 5); Console.WriteLine(result); #3234
- Создан делегат delegate int Operation(int x, int y); Укажите верный порядок добавления в делегат указанных методов, если известно что вызов делегата в такой программе: Operation op; ……… Console.WriteLine(op(4,5)); приводит к следующему выводу данных: B C A B 9 Каждый метод может быть добавлен не более одного раза #3235
- Делегату delegate int Operation (int val); соответствует метод … #3236
- Количество обработчиков у события может быть равным … #3237
- При возникновении события имеющего несколько обработчиков … #3238
- Оператор … используется для добавления обработчика события #3239
- Делегат позволяет вызвать метод … #3240